Karnataka: Former DGP of Karnataka was murdered in his own house, police is investigating the accused and the incident

Om Prakash, former Karnataka DGP – Photo: ANI

Karnataka Former DGP Murdered: Former Karnataka DGP/IGP (Retired) Om Prakash has been murdered in his residence. This information has been shared by Bangalore Police. Om Prakash is a 1981 batch IPS officer. At present, the police is investigating the case from all angles.

Former Karnataka DGP Om Prakash, a 1981 batch IPS officer, has been murdered in his house in Bangalore. Media reports suspect the involvement of a close family member in the incident. At present, the police have sent the body for post-mortem.

Former DGP was a resident of Bihar
Let us tell you that 68-year-old Om Prakash was originally a resident of Champaran, Bihar. He was appointed as Director General of Police on 1 March 2015. He was earlier the Director General of Karnataka Home Guards and Fire Brigade and was also the Director General of Police of the state from 2015 to 2017.
